SEO Manager

Location: London(Hybrid)Salary: £53,000£3,500 Yearly location allowance, 10% pension, 25 days Annual leave +bh, Great Maternity/Paternity options

I'm working with a well known UK charity who are looking for an experienced SEO Manager to lead and enhance the visibility and engagement of their digital estate. This role will be focus on optimising websites for search engines, improving conversion rates, and providing key insights to inform the digital strategy.

The SEO Manager, will be responsible for leading search engine performance initiatives, collaborating with internal teams to drive SEO strategy, managing a small team and analysing digital analytics. This is a great opportunity to join a forward thinking organisation and be critical in improving the digital impact that the charity has.

Skills required for the SEO Manager are:- Previous experience managing an SEO/CRO strategy - Confident to line manage a small team- Knowledge of SEO best practices, compliance, and accessibility standards- Excellent stakeholder management and communication skills- Experience within the charity or not-for-profit sector would be advantageous
